ADJUSTMENT (Continued) Adjusting the CLOSED CAPTION Settings I SETTING CLOSED CAPTION • This TV set is equipped with an internal Closed Caption decoder. "Closed Caption" is a system which allows conversations, narration, and sound effects in TV programs and home videos to be viewed as captions on the TV screen (see the illustration). • Not all the programs and videos will offer closed captioning. Please look for the " " symbol to ensure that captions will be shown. • The Closed Caption broadcasts can be viewed in two modes: [CAPTION] and [TEXT]. For each mode, two channels are available: CH1 and CH2. The [CAPTION] mode shows subscripts of dialogs and commentaries of TV dramas and news programs while allowing a clear view of the picture. The [TEXT] mode displays various information over the picture (such as TV program schedules and weather forecasts, etc.) that is independent of the TV programs. Pressing MUTE again will return the set to its previous condition. G Closed Caption may malfunction (white blocks, strange characters, etc.) if signal conditions are poor or if there are problems at the broadcast source. This does not necessarily indicate a problem with your set. G If any button is pressed to call up the On-Screen Display while viewing a Closed Caption broadcast, the closed captions will disappear momentarily. G If no TEXT broadcast is being received while viewing in the [TEXT] mode, the screen may become dark and blank for some programs.
